DOWNTOWN DOVER: Directly outside your door you will find plenty of sites, shops, & restaurants! You’ll discover amazing locations for breakfast, lunch, and dinner – as well as breweries, museums, barber shops, and live entertainment.
THE RIVERWALK: An attractive stroll in the middle of one of NH Seacoast’s busiest cities. This 1200 foot walk follows an oxbow river bend around a former mill building.
DOVER COMMUNITY TRAIL: A multi-use trail with breathtaking views of the Cocheco and Bellamy Rivers. You'll find ample scenic views, points of interest, and convenient access points along the 6.4 mile stretch. Opportunities for bicycling, walking, hiking, bird watching, and fishing. The trail is comprised of two sections: a paved urban section stretching three-quarters of a mile from the Transportation Center to Fisher Street, and a natural section, two and a half miles long following the Cocheco River from Beckwith Ballfields to Watson Road.
GARRISON HILL TOWER: Second only to Mount Agamenticus, the tower atop Garrison Hill is the best place to take in the entire seacoast region. Thanks to hard working volunteers, this popular Dover attraction has been fully restored. Scarcely visible from the road, this tower is Dover’s secret jewel. Visitors must know where to turn to climb the hill and get a natural high. Seek out this Dover landmark.
DOVER TRAIN STATION: Amtrak Downeaster stops in Dover allowing for train travel to the city from Boston and Portland, or back and forth.
C&J BUS SERVICE: Links up Dover with frequent daily round-trip service to Logan International Airport, Boston, and New York City.
